[PATCH 9/9] drm/exynos/fimd: remove unused variable

Andrzej Hajda a.hajda at samsung.com
Mon Mar 17 03:27:25 PDT 2014


The patch removes unused vidcon0 field from fimd_context structure.

Signed-off-by: Andrzej Hajda <a.hajda at samsung.com>
---
 drivers/gpu/drm/exynos/exynos_drm_fimd.c | 4 +---
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 3 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/gpu/drm/exynos/exynos_drm_fimd.c b/drivers/gpu/drm/exynos/exynos_drm_fimd.c
index dbfad4e..375ec66 100644
--- a/drivers/gpu/drm/exynos/exynos_drm_fimd.c
+++ b/drivers/gpu/drm/exynos/exynos_drm_fimd.c
@@ -114,7 +114,6 @@ struct fimd_context {
 	struct fimd_win_data		win_data[WINDOWS_NR];
 	unsigned int			default_win;
 	unsigned long			irq_flags;
-	u32				vidcon0;
 	bool				suspended;
 	int				pipe;
 	wait_queue_head_t		wait_vsync_queue;
@@ -270,8 +269,7 @@ static void fimd_commit(struct exynos_drm_manager *mgr)
 	writel(val, ctx->regs + driver_data->timing_base + VIDTCON2);
 
 	/* setup clock source, clock divider, enable dma. */
-	val = ctx->vidcon0;
-	val &= ~(VIDCON0_CLKVAL_F_MASK | VIDCON0_CLKDIR);
+	val = ~(VIDCON0_CLKVAL_F_MASK | VIDCON0_CLKDIR);
 
 	if (ctx->driver_data->has_clksel) {
 		val &= ~VIDCON0_CLKSEL_MASK;
